item not working was desribed new

bought a chainsaw from ebay.the ebayer says it was brand new.it loks new.but it wont work.he is prepared to do a refund or a swap for another ,my problem is he wants me to send it back,and he wants me to pay this postage costs.
where do i stand ..do i have to pay for it to be sent back or the seller..thanks

    You will have to pay to return it even if you put a claim in through ebay but you shouldn't have to pay for another to be sent out to you. If you got a refund, you'd only get your original payment back.

    Remember if you do return to get tracking or else he could say it was never returned.
